A comparative study on the mechatronic and electronic self-powered synchronized switch interfaces for piezoelectric energy harvesting systems | Conference Paper individual record
identifier
393906SE
Digital Object Identifier (DOI)
International Standard Book Number (ISBN) 13
9781510600409